Mar M 247

MAR M 247 is a high volume fraction gamma prime alloy (~62%), with good oxidation resistance and good stability due to its high refractory element content. MAR M 247 alloy can be cast into thin wall and complex geometries. Qualified under PWA 1447, PWA 1489, EMS 55447, and DMD 9013-32, it is used for turbine blades and vanes in aerospace and industrial gas turbine applications requiring reliable elevated-temperature performance.

Nominal Chemistry (wt %)

MAR M 247 is a high creep strength alloy used in conventionally cast gas turbine blades, vanes, and structural components from 980°C to 1010°C.
0.15
Carbon
5.5
Aluminium
0.015
Boron
8
Chromium
10
Cobalt
1.5
Hafnium
0.6
Molybdenum
Niobium / Columbium
3
Tantalum
1
Titanium
10
Tungsten
0.03
Zirconium
Iron
Bal
Nickel
